Resumo:In the context of the COVID19 pandemic, remote work has proven to be an important tool to ensure the operational continuity of private companies and public institutions in Peru, and under normal circumstances, its benefits include reduced travel time, which it allows employees to focus on their tasks, away from the distractions of the office and the opportunity to achieve a better work-life balance. In this sense, the objective of this work is to determine the relationship between remote work and the productivity of the workers of the Public Ministry of Loreto in a pandemic, during the period 2020 - 2022. For this, a quantitative investigation was carried out, of non-experimental nature and correlational design, in which it was found that there is a positive relationship of 80%, between remote work and labor productivity, if it is implemented in an ideal way.
